Social Welfare Programs for Single Moms

from: Kyle Besser

There are social welfare programs for single moms available in the U.S. Social welfare programs for single moms available in the U.S. are in the form of government subsidies and support programs. Social welfare programs for single moms are designed to help single moms gain independence and self-sufficiency.

Social welfare programs for single moms are targeted to single moms whose income falls below certain poverty levels. The poverty levels vary from year to year with changes in the regulations. Single moms must qualify individually for various social welfare programs for single moms that range from food stamps to single moms housing assistance and health care.

Single Moms Housing Assistance

Public housing is one form of single moms housing assistance. In September 2010, there were more than 1.2 million families living in public housing units of some form according to the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development. Income eligibility requirements must be met to qualify for single moms housing assistance in the form of public housing.

Single moms housing assistance in the form of public housing could include apartments, houses and shared living quarters. Documentation for single moms housing assistance in the form of public housing includes tax returns, income verification and expense records. To apply for public housing for lowincome single moms, you can apply at your local HUD office.

Food Assistance to Single Moms

Single moms with income less than $2,000 are eligible for food stamps through the Social Security Administration. The food stamp program is also called the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program. Food stamps are coupons that can be used at participating grocery stores to buy food. The amount of food assistance to single moms is determined by formula that takes into account expenses, income and number of children.

Temporary Government Assistance for Single Moms

The Temporary Assistance for Needy Families program, which is also referred to as TANF, is a federal government program operated through the states. The states receive federal money for the purpose of supporting needy families. Families with two parents may be eligible for TANF benefits. Single moms also may also apply. This monthly government help for single moms can be used for living expenses.

Individual states set the amount of money they provide as government help for single moms and their families. TANF regulations require recipients to look for work, although moms with children younger than 12 months old are exempt. Single moms who receive TANF are also eligible for food stamps which is another source of government assistance for single moms to use to help support their families.

Health Care Government Assistance for Single Moms

Medicaid is a program designed for low income families to receive doctor care, hospital care, prescription drug coverage, checkups and emergency services. States administer their programs with varying eligibility requirements. Applicants must meet certain eligibility requirements based on income, expenses, available resources and whether the mom is pregnant or not.

According to the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services, health care coverage may be provided retroactively for three months to eligible recipients. This source of government assistance for single moms must be applied for through the state in which the single mom lives.
